It is a dynamic and flexible workplace where youll belong and be encouraged._**Job Description**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) is building the next generation IaaS cloud service along with providing a world class cloud support experience. We are building a team of energetic, customer-focused service support administrators, blending Windows system admin, Linux Sys Admin, incident command, and NOC engineering disciplines.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) is seeking a Support Administrator who will provide Microsoft & Linux administration, and problem management support for local area network (LAN) systems, workstations, and peripheral devices, including the current systems configurations and future systems architecture worldwide. As a Systems Administrator, you will provide capacity increases, virtualization and storage support, availability management, service continuity, and on-going security management activities. This role is integral to the success of our customer relationships and is critical to the success of the platform.This role will support Oracles Government customers.**Job Responsibilities**+ Operates and performs maintenance to services running within the region through the use of Runbooks.+ Sets up and administers service/user accounts using: Active Directory, User Group maintenance, Security and Configuration Management, User data restoration, Sever data restoration.+ A working knowledge of SCCM and or Linux Fog is expected and the candidate will be involved in large scale software, security patches and OS upgrade distributions.+ As the IT Support Administrator, you will help ensure that all existing networks, infrastructure, and systems for the OCI internal network are secure and functioning at all times.+ Ensures timely resolution and documentation of incidents.+ Ensures thorough documentation of incidents through company-standard reporting methods.+ Monitors for faults, alarms, and other errors.+ Performing Microsoft Windows Server configuration management for a worldwide enterprise of significant scope.+ Providing staff and users with assistance solving technical issues, malfunctions, and platform problems.+ Testing, maintaining, and monitoring systems, including coordinating the installation and deployments.+ Youll ensure the current infrastructure is an operation, functional, and has limited down time for maintenance and patching.+ You will be involved in the use of open-source products that facilitate infrastructure management.**Requirements****Ability to maintain a US government Top Secret SCI w/ Polygraph security clearance .**+ Bachelors degree, in Computer Science, or equivalent work experience.+ Minimum 3 years' experience in systems or network administration.+ Experience with Linux.+ Experience with Microsoft Server+ Experience with Cisco Networking+ Experience with virtual networking+ Experience with virtualization platforms+ Experience with deployment services such as SCCM and Linux Fog+ Strong Scripting experience+ Experience creating and deploying group policy+ Customer obsession, passion for delighting customers.+ Experience in cloud technical support, operations, NOC or similar is preferred, but not required.+ Experience working with government customers is preferred, but not required.+ Proven ability to quickly learn new technical domains.+ Great verbal and written communication skills.**Detailed Description and Job Requirements**Install, monitor, maintain, support, and optimize all production server and desktop hardware and software.
